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es of your call, equipped with state-of-the-art equipment to assess the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, find out the extent of the damage, and create a personalized plan to restore your property.

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ction

Using specialized equipment, our technicians will carefully extract standing water from your property, taking care not to spread the damage further. We’ll also remove any affected building materials, such as drywall or insulation, to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will employ a variety of drying techniques, including the use of desiccants and air movers, to remove excess moisture from your property.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to lower the humidity levels, creating a dry environment that’s conducive to rapid drying.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the drying process is complete, our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ize your property, removing anyremaining b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may be present.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Finally, our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ition, including repairing or replacing any damaged materials, such as flooring, walls, or ceilings.

Rapid Structural Drying v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water damage (<1 sq. Ft.) Yes Depends Small jobs can be handled DIY, but a pro is recommended for larger or more complex cases.
Water damage in a high-traffic area (e.g., kitchen or bathroom) No Yes High-traffic areas need prompt and thorough drying to prevent further damage and health risks.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g., a bedroom or office) No Yes Sensitive areas need special care to prevent damage to electronics, furniture, and other personal belongings.
Water damage in a crawl space or attic No Yes Areas like crawl spaces and attics can be difficult to access and need specialized equipment to dry properly.
Water damage with a strong musty smell No Yes Strong musty smells can show the presence of mold or mildew, which needs professional attention to remove.
Water damage with visible signs of structural damage (e.g., warping or sagging) No Yes Visible signs of structural damage need prompt attention to prevent further damage and potential collapse.

Rapid Structural Drying Cost in Vashon, WA

The cost of Rapid Structural Drying can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Vashon, WA. Our team will provide a customized estimate for your specific situation, taking into account the unique needs of your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Damage Assessment $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ions
Water Removal and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water, type of flooring or materials affected
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of drying equipment used
Cleaning and Sanitizing $1,000 – $3,000 Type of cleaning products used, size of affected area
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ials replaced or repaired

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on typical scenarios and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a customized estimate after assessing your property.

Common Questions About Rapid Structural Drying

What is Rapid Structural Drying?

Rapid Structural Drying is a specialized service that uses advanced equipment and techniques to quickly and effectively dry your property after a water damage incident. Our team will assess the damage, identify the affected areas, and develop a customized plan to restore your property to its original condition.

How long does Rapid Structural Drying take?

The length of time required for Rapid Structural Drying dep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a customized timeline for your specific situation, but in general,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ete.
